Output d9c17417172a13e66afbd98573b9975c81a21f0db22796b9fd4b87a0d113aed4:1

value
59811262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09031309919231fb3fce62a7588891441fb05a8d OP_EQUAL
address
32Wfgt3PGNzQgmFC2vDC16apjs22cfWydD
transaction
d9c17417172a13e66afbd98573b9975c81a21f0db22796b9fd4b87a0d113aed4
spent
true